Programming/Node.js

NPM 오류 정리

안녕하세요? NPM오류로 시간을 허비하는 일이 간혹 생기다보니... 저같은 분이 생기지 않도록 그리고 저를 위해서 NPM오류를 정리해놓으려고 합니다. 모~든! NPM 오류를 이 곳에 해결법과 함께 정리할 예정이니 이 글을 읽고 존재하는 문제는 댓글로 남겨주시면 감사하겠습니다. NPM Error - E404 이 문제는 NPM이 참조해야할 Node패키지의 URL주소가 옳바르지 않아서 그런 것 입니다. 다음과 같은 명령어를 작성하여 URL을 지정하고 해결합니다. npm config set registry http://registry.npmjs.org NPM Error - NPM설치안됨, NPM연결안됨, loadldealTree, ECONNRESET, ETIMEOUT, Proxy, ENOSEL, ELIFECYC..

2021.09.07 게시됨

Programming/Node.js

마이크로서비스와 노드의 연관성

http://blog.wishket.com/%EB%A7%88%EC%9D%B4%ED%81%AC%EB%A1%9C%EC%84%9C%EB%B9%84%EC%8A%A4-%EA%B8%B0%EB%B0%98-%EC%95%B1-%EC%A0%9C%EC%9E%91-%EB%85%B8%EB%93%9C%EB%8A%94-%EC%A2%8B%EC%9D%80-%EC%84%A0%ED%83%9D%EC%9D%BC%EA%B9%8C/ 마이크로서비스 기반 앱 제작, 노드는 좋은 선택일까? 앱 개발에서 마이크로서비스를 이용하면 얻을 수 있는 장점들은 많이 있습니다. 하지만 마이크로서비스와 노드(Node.js)를 연결하면 프로젝트의 워크플로우가 어떻게 향상되며, 프로젝트에서 얻 blog.wishket.com

2021.07.15 게시됨

Node.js Stream 이란? 포스팅 썸네일 이미지

Programming/Node.js

Node.js Stream 이란?

스트림의 중요성 Node.js와 같이 이벤트 기반 플랫폼에서 I/O를 처리하는 가장 효율적인 방법은 실시간으로 들어온 입력 값을 가능한 즉시 애플리케이션에 내보내는 것이다. 버퍼 vs 스트리밍 버퍼 모드는 리소스로 오는 모든 데이터를 버퍼에 수집했다가 자원을 모두 다 읽어들인 후 콜백에 전달. 반면 스트림은 리소스에서 도착하자마자 데이터를 처리할 수 있다. VS 스트림의 이점은 공간 효율성, 시간 효율성, 결합성이 있다. 공간 효율성 스트림은 버퍼링하여 모든 데이터를 한꺼번에 처리하는 방식으로 불가능한 작업을 처리할 수 있다. V8 버퍼는 0x3FFFFFFF바이트(1GB 정도)보다 클 수 없다. 물리적인 메모리가 부족해지기 전에 대용량 파일을 처리할 때 문제가 된다. 만약 1GB보다 큰 파일을 읽어들일 ..

2021.06.25 게시됨

Programming/TIP

Binding (바인딩)

바인딩(binding)이란? 1. 프로그램에 사용된 구성 요소의 실제 값 2. Property(속성)를 결정짓는 행위 3. 함수와 함수를 연결하는 것 이러한 것들이 바인딩 입니다. 비슷하게 사용되는 한국어로는 '배'라는 단어는 과일 배가 되기도하고, 바다를 떠다니는 배가 되기도합니다. 바인딩도 마찬가지입니다. 각 상황에 맞게 바인딩이라는 단어를 사용하게 됩니다. 너무 혼동하지말아요! 그런데, 바인딩은 2가지로 나뉩니다. 과일 배도 지역명이 붙으면서 성환배 나주배가 생겨나듯이 바인딩도 존재합니다. 1. 정적 바인딩(static binding) : 실행 시간 전에 일어나고, 실행 시간에는 변하지 않은 상태로 유지되는 바인딩 2. 동적 바인딩(dynamic binding) : 실행 시간에 이루어지거나 실행 시..

2021.06.25 게시됨

Programming/TIP

.editorconfig란?

editorconfig.org/ EditorConfig What is EditorConfig? EditorConfig helps maintain consistent coding styles for multiple developers working on the same project across various editors and IDEs. The EditorConfig project consists of a file format for defining coding styles and a collection o editorconfig.org 다양한 편집기 및 IDE에서 동일한 프로젝트에서 작업하는 여러 개발자를 위해 일관된 코딩 스타일을 유지하는 데 도움. 즉, 있어도되고 없어도 되는 것.

2021.04.22 게시됨

Programming/TIP

Parsing이란? Parser란?

na27.tistory.com/230 Parsing (파싱) 이란? Parser (파서) 란? Parsing (파싱) 이란? Parser (파서) 란? Parsing 언어학에서 parsing은 구문 분석이라고도하며 문장을 그것을 이루고 있는 구성 성분으로 분해하고 그들 사이의 위계 관계를 분석하여 문장의 구조를 결정 na27.tistory.com 파서(구문 분석 프로그램): 파싱을 해주는 프로그램 파싱: XML태그를 해석해서, 원하는 대로 분류하는 행위. 즉, Vue 프레임워크의 parser: babel 이란, 파서 프로그램을 가리키는 것 이다. terms.naver.com/entry.naver?docId=832189&cid=42344&categoryId=42344 파서 주어진 종단 기호의 열(列)이 특..

2021.04.22 게시됨